Market Landscape Scan

Purpose

Map a market's structure using a workflow, not a one-shot answer: search plan → segmentation → player mapping → dynamics → whitespace → next-step options. The output is the landscape view that everything downstream stands on — sizing needs to know the segments, positioning needs to know the players, and competitor deep-dives need to know who's worth the effort. This skill maps structure, not magnitude: it tells you who plays where and why, not how big the prize is.

Input

Works best with: the market, segment, or problem space to map — in your words, not an analyst category — and the decision this landscape should support (market entry, new product line, re-positioning, build-vs-buy). Also useful: any boundary narrower than global — geography, buyer size, price band — and players you already know about, so the scan spends its effort on what you don't.

Input supplied inline with the invocation — text after the skill name, a pasted context dump, or an appended ARGUMENTS: line — counts as answers already given. Use it against the question budget; don't re-ask.

Arriving empty-handed? That works too. The skill opens with at most 3 questions (market, decision, boundary) and proceeds on labeled assumptions if they go unanswered — that's the autonomous-investigation contract.

Example invocation: Run a market landscape scan on developer-facing API observability tools, EU-only — this supports a Q4 market-entry decision.

Key Concepts

  • Governing protocol: this skill honors the autonomous-investigation contract — question budget of 3, search-plan gate, Fact/Inference/Assumption labels, Just Enough Mode, stable schema, 4-option Final Step.
  • Discipline mix: primarily OSINT (analyst and review coverage, press, communities) with GEOINT/DEMOINT for segment reality-checks and FININT for funding signals — see intelligence-collection-disciplines.
  • Buyer-view segmentation. Map the market as buyers experience it, not as vendors or analysts carve it — and note where the two disagree. Analyst quadrants are a map someone else drew for their own purposes; the disagreement between vendor categories and buyer reality is often where the opportunity hides.
  • Non-consumption is a competitor. "They use spreadsheets" belongs on the player map. Treating substitutes and non-consumption as competitors is the most commercially useful habit in market analysis — the biggest rival is usually the status quo, and it never shows up in a quadrant.
  • The dead-zone test. Every whitespace claim must survive the question "or is it a dead zone?" Empty space is either opportunity or evidence of no demand; the honest counter-reading is mandatory, not optional.
  • Do-not-invent list (this domain's fabrication risks): companies, products, funding rounds, market share, growth rates, customer claims.

Examples

Segmentation catching a vendor/buyer disagreement (all names fictional):

Vendors in this space market three categories: "observability platforms," "APM," and "log management." Buyers in practitioner forums segment differently — Fact (community thread, Jun 2026): by who gets paged (dev-owned vs. ops-owned) and by cost model tolerance (per-seat vs. per-GB). Two "different" vendor categories compete head-to-head for dev-owned/per-seat buyers — Inference (same buyers evaluating both in review-site comparisons). The category language is marketing architecture, not market structure.

A whitespace claim surviving the dead-zone test:

Apparent gap: nobody serves sub-50-employee agencies at self-serve pricing. Opportunity or dead zone? Two prior entrants targeted exactly this and pivoted upmarket within 18 months — Fact (funding announcements, URLs). Their stated reason was willingness-to-pay, not demand — Inference (founder postmortem cites CAC/LTV, not lack of interest). Verdict: conditional whitespace — viable only with a radically cheaper acquisition motion. Assumption to validate: the segment's tooling budget clears $50/month.

Common Pitfalls

  • Adopting the analyst map. Reciting a quadrant is not a landscape scan — quadrants exclude substitutes, lag emerging entrants, and segment by what's convenient to rank. Use them as one OSINT source, labeled, never as the frame.
  • Omitting non-consumption. A player map without "what buyers do instead" flatters every vendor on it and hides the real competitor: inertia.
  • Whitespace romanticism. Declaring every empty cell an opportunity. If the counter-reading is missing, the analysis is a pitch, not intelligence.
  • Player-map sprawl. Twenty players with two facts each beats nothing, but twelve with the strongest signal each beats it badly. The cap is the discipline.
  • Scope drift between re-scans. Changing the boundary or schema between runs silently breaks comparability — a re-scan of a different scope is a new baseline, and should say so.
